What is the Money Laundering Law in the Dominican Republic and how does it affect tax debtors?
The Money Laundering Law in the Dominican Republic aims to prevent and punish money laundering and the financing of terrorism. Tax debtors attempting to hide assets or evade taxes may be affected by this law, as authorities can investigate suspicious financial transactions and take action if they are suspected of being used to launder assets related to tax non-compliance. It is important to comply with tax obligations to avoid problems with this law.

How are disciplinary records addressed in the field of juvenile justice in Peru?
In the field of juvenile justice in Peru, the disciplinary records of young people are managed with a rehabilitative approach. The system can offer intervention programs, educational services and counseling to help youth overcome challenges and avoid future offenses. The goal is positive reintegration into society.

What happens if I do not comply with tax obligations in Chile while I am abroad?
Chilean citizens who are abroad are also subject to tax obligations in Chile. They must file tax returns and comply with their tax obligations. Failure to do so may lead to fines and penalties, and the Internal Revenue Service (SII) may take legal action.
